Growing Conditions
An eventful year: excellent winter rains, hail damage in spring, rains during flowering, very hot summer with week and a half of century heat in January. February was cool and misty. Another 10 days’ heat wave occurred at the end of March.
Nose
Sweet blackberry aromas are complimented by herbaceous notes of snow pea and green bean with underlying nuances of soy, leather and turned earth.
Palate
The palate is rich yet elegant with a beautiful balance of concentrated fruit flavours, acidity and fine-grained tannins, that together provide energy and an impressively long finish.
Appearance
Crimson with brick red hues.
Aging
Matured in new American and French oak hogsheads prior to blending and bottling. Bottle aged at Henschke Cellars in Keyneton for museum release.
